Conor Purcell was born in Dublin in 1978. Since then, he has lived and worked everywhere from Hong Kong and South Korea to Israel, and his present home, Dubai. He has been published everywhere from Foreign Policy and the Guardian to CNN Traveler and The Independent. He set up a publishing company in 2010 called Wndr Media which has so far released the first mobile guide to Kabul (www.wndrkabul.com) and The Dubai 50, a satirical guide to Dubai. He also edits Emirates' inflight magazine, Open Skies.
